  • Offer Terms:
    • Get a $650 device discount with the purchase and activation of a Samsung Galaxy S26 Ultra device from fi.google.com.
    • How do I qualify for the $650 discount?
      • An existing Fi customer is someone who currently has Fi service or whose last day of Fi service took place within the last 180 days.
    • To qualify for the $650 discount, you need to do all of the following:
      • Purchase the device or currently be in a group plan with the purchaser.
      • Activate the device on an existing full service plan (data-only SIMs do not qualify) within 30 days of the shipment confirmation.
      • Remain active and in good standing on the qualifying device for 120 consecutive days. Pausing, changing, or suspending the account will void the promotion. You must remain on the Unlimited Premium or Flexible plan for the duration of the promotion.
    • This promotion expires March 11, 2026 at 9:59 AM PDT. Offer only available while supplies last.
    • Pre-order a Samsung Galaxy S26 Ultra and get double the phone storage on us from 256GB to 512GB, for up to a $200 discount, or $200 off when upgrading from 512GB to 1TB. Offer starts 02/25/2026 at 10:00am PT and ends 03/11/2026 at 9:59am PT, or while supplies last. Promotions are non-transferable, not valid for cash or cash equivalent. US residents with US shipping addresses only. Must be 18 years or older, with Google Pay and Google Fi Wireless accounts. Limit 1 per customer or group plan member. Taxes payable at checkout. Except as stated here, offer cannot be combined with other offers. Purchase must be made on fi.google.com. Void where prohibited

Does Google fi sells unlocked phone? Can i use this phone with t Mobile and use fi service on an iphone?
Fi phones are factory unlocked. You can't use Fi server in any other phone during 120 days but you can keep it active on S26U along with T-Mobile if you want. Here's is what you need to do for this deal.

1. Open an account with flexible plan. Use unmentionable code from existing user for $60 credit.

2. Just to be safe, wait for the first bill to be generated before ordering the phone. This will take couple of days. At the very least wait for a day but I suggest waiting for the first bill generation.

3. Once the phone is shipped you need to activate the phone within 30 days. At this point another counter for new user r**f credit is also running down from 30 days. I strongly suggest you wait for that counter to hit zero before you activate the phone. All the counters will be shown on FI app-billing-Track FI saving and instant rebate.

4. Once the phone is activated on FI by downloading the FI app, you should wait for a day for the counter to go down by 1. At this point you can disable/remove the eSIM and use your current provider.

5. At no point during 120 days move the FI SIM to another phone (i.e. do not install FI app on any other phone and log into this FI account). Once the counter reaches 0 you can cancel the line or pause it for next deal.

Does Google fi sells unlocked phone? Can i use this phone with t Mobile and use fi service on an iphone?
Google Fi sells all their phones factory unlocked. However, if you're getting a promotional deal, you have to be careful with how you use your SIM cards so you don't void the discount.
The golden rule!!!!!!! Once you activate Google Fi on your new phone (whether via eSIM or a physical SIM), do not move that SIM to another device until the promo period ends. Doing so will immediately void your promotion, and you'll likely be charged the full price of the phone.
How to use Dual SIMs properly:

You can still use two different carriers at the same time without losing your deal. For example:
  • Setup A: Use a physical SIM from another carrier + Google Fi on eSIM.
  • Setup B: Use Google Fi on a physical SIM + another carrier on eSIM.
As long as the Google Fi service stays active on that specific phone, you are free to use a second line from any other carrier for your data or calls.

Or if not taking part of any promotions you are free to do whatever floats your boat since you have no promos to void & all phones come factory unlocked.
